From 3dba7511e533e85c0284a210fcc5150146b134b7 Mon Sep 17 00:00:00 2001
From: CD配唱片 <CD配唱片>
Date: 星期二, 29 四月 2025 09:06:57 +0800
Subject: [PATCH] 提交产能计划保存,取消,编辑的取消逻辑修正

---
 src/views/mainPlan/gasPlanning/index.vue |   11 ++++++++++-
 1 files changed, 10 insertions(+), 1 deletions(-)

diff --git a/src/views/mainPlan/gasPlanning/index.vue b/src/views/mainPlan/gasPlanning/index.vue
index 8973d2d..daf651c 100644
--- a/src/views/mainPlan/gasPlanning/index.vue
+++ b/src/views/mainPlan/gasPlanning/index.vue
@@ -519,6 +519,8 @@
 const height = ref(document.documentElement.clientHeight - 400 + "px;");
 const loading = ref(false);
 const loading2 = ref(false);
+const clickedQuery = ref(false);
+const clickedQuery2 = ref(false);
 const data = reactive({
   queryParams: {
     date: "",
@@ -658,13 +660,18 @@
 }
 const handleCancleStaus = () => {
   clickedTableRef.value = false;
+  if(!clickedQuery.value){
+    return
+  }
   const year = queryParams.value.date.split("-")[0];
   const month = parseInt(queryParams.value.date.split("-")[1]);
   getRouteList(year, month);
-
 };
 const handleCancleStausGas = () => {
   clickedTableRefGas.value = false;
+  if(!clickedQuery2.value){
+    return
+  }
   const year = queryParams.value.date.split("-")[0];
   const month = parseInt(queryParams.value.date.split("-")[1]);
   getGasList(year, month);
@@ -817,6 +824,8 @@
   const month = parseInt(queryParams.value.date.split("-")[1]);
   getRouteList(year, month);
   getGasList(year, month);
+  clickedQuery.value = true;
+  clickedQuery2.value = true
 }
 function resetQuery() {
   queryParams.value.date = "";

--
Gitblit v1.9.3